Everton return to Premier League action this weekend after an international break that went seemingly went on for all eternity.
Before jetting off for the break, Everton were beaten 2-0 by Arsenal as they well and truly rolled over for their opposition. With a lacklustre performance, Evertonians voiced their opinion at the full-time whistle as boos came crashing down from all four sides of Goodison Park.
The Blues less than impressive league campaign looks to end with a whimper and they could find themselves 15th if they were to lose this weekend and Bournemouth, Watford and Swansea all pick up wins.
On the other hand, Manchester United will be looking for a win to propel them back above West Ham and Manchester City into the top-four as Van Gaal’s men look to finish the season strongly.
Sunday’s clash will be a big test for Everton, but they need to conjure a response after that dismal display against the Gunners two weeks ago.
